Access to Leisure and Learning is Poole's discount scheme that allows disabled people, people on low incomes and those in full-time education (aged 16 years and over) to take part in leisure and sports activities at reduced rates.
There are currently around 4000 people in the scheme. Activities range from sport and learning to leisure pursuits and are suitable for both children and adults.

If you live in the BH postcode and receive one of the following benefits you will qualify for the scheme:
Tax credits (Working Tax Credits combined with Child Tax Credits, Child Tax Credits only or Working Tax Credits combined with disability element). Household gross annual income from your current award letter should be £15,860 or less. Bring in your most recent award letter - If this is for the current financial year, it will be estimated and will be accepted.
Housing or Council Tax Benefit*
Income Support or Guarantee Pension Credit (not savings credit)*
Job Seekers Allowance (income based)*
Job Seekers Allowance (contribution based)
NHS HC2 Certificate
Attendance Allowance
Disability Living Allowance
Incapacity Benefit - Higher or Long Term Rate
Employment and Support Allowance
Industrial Injuries Benefit
Carer's Allowance
Severe Disablement Allowance
War Disablement Pension
Social Services Cardholders
Full-time student in further or higher education - aged 16 or over
Modern Apprenticeship
*starred benefits mean that dependants living with the benefit claimant can also join.
Partners in the scheme offer discounts of between 10% - 75%. Please contact the individual venues for full discount details.
